East Liverpool City Hospital is an award-winning community hospital proudly serving residents of the tristate region since 1905. With 152 licensed beds and more than 500 employees, the hospital averages 31,000 Emergency Department visits annually. East Liverpool’s medical staff is comprised of more than 160 physicians with an additional 21 resident physicians completing their training in Family Medicine and Internal Medicine. The hospital provides 24/7 emergency services, general surgery, medical stabilization for substance abuse, behavioral health for adults over the age of 55, and remains the ONLY cardiac rehabilitation program in Columbiana County. Responsibilities

The Director of Case Management is responsible for the development of staff and systems to effectively operate a comprehensive Case Management Program. Provides leadership and supervision to case managers, social workers and case management coordinators/discharge planners, utilization review coordinators and utilization technicians. Assesses needs and plans, communicates and designs services that are appropriate to the hospital mission and patient/family needs. Integrates and coordinates services using continuous quality improvement tools.

Qualifications

Required qualifications:

1. Current state RN license required.

2. Grandfathered prior to April 1, 2015. Minimum 5 years’ post graduate of an accredited school of Social Work for Licensed Clinical Social Worker.

3. Minimum 5 years’ experience in a Case Management position.

4. Must have analytical ability for problem identification and assessment and evaluation of data/statistics obtained from an on-going review process.

5. Experience and knowledge in basic to intermediate computer skills.

6. Behavioral Violence Prevention Training within 3 months of hire and maintain current.

Preferred qualifications:

Certification in Case Management, BS or BSN or related field preferred.

Current BCLS (AHA) certificate preferred.

Knowledge of Milliman Criteria and InterQual Criteria preferred.
